在比特币系统中,挖矿的作用是什么?请从安全性和去中心化的角度详细解释。

在比特币系统中,挖矿不仅仅是一种产生新币的方式,它在维护整个网络的安全性和去中心化方面扮演着关键的角色。

  1. 安全性:挖矿是比特币区块链达成共识的关键过程。通过解复杂的数学问题(即证明工作,Proof of Work, PoW),矿工们竞争性地创建新区块,以确保交易记录的不可篡改性和防止双重支付现象的发生。一旦某个矿工成功地解出谜题,他将这个新生成的区块广播给网络中的其他节点,其他节点对这个区块进行验证。如果大多数节点同意此区块的有效性,那么它将被添加到区块链上,成为永久记录的一部分。这种机制极大地提高了对区块链发动攻击的成本,因为攻击者需要控制超过50%的网络算力才能更改交易历史,这在现实中是极其困难和成本高昂的。

  2. 去中心化:挖矿促进了比特币网络的去中心化特性。在比特币网络中,没有中央权威机构来管理或管控交易,而是依靠全球范围内分布的矿工群体来共同维护。任何人都可以成为矿工,只要有足够的硬件和电力资源。这种广泛参与的特性降低了单个实体控制整个网络的风险,增强了系统的抗审查能力和用户隐私。此外,由于新币是通过挖矿过程逐渐释放的,这也有助于避免通货膨胀,确保货币的稳定。例如,在比特币网络初期,挖矿相对容易,吸引了很多个人和小团队参与;随着挖矿难度的增加,虽然参与门槛提高,但依然有来自世界各地的专业矿场和个人矿工共同维护网络的安全与稳定。

综上所述,挖矿不仅保障了比特币网络的安全,还通过其去中心化性质促进了金融体系的透明、公正和高效。